Mary Jane Hartjes passed away unexpectedly at home on Saturday, July 9th at the age of 81. She was born June 22, 1930 in Little Chute, WI, daughter of Pete and Ida (Van Schindel) Ver Voort.

She married Robert C. Hartjes on January 15, 1955. She lived in Little Chute most of her life. When she married Dad, she accompanied him to Texas where he was stationed at the Air Force Base. From there, they were stationed in Okinawa, Japan for 4 years where she worked for the Army in their finance department. When they returned they went to New Mexico and retired there and then returned home after 20 years in the Air Force.

Mother was a member of St John's Catholic Church all her life. She attended St John's grade school and high school, graduating in 1948.

She worked for the Outagamie County Abstract office in Appleton, Register of Deeds office for a few years after return and then for Gene Romenesko and Joe Pennings as their bookkeeper for 27 years. Mother was also a bartender for Junior Salm at the Darboy Club and at Toby's Tap for many years. She worked for the St John Parish for 12 years as coordinator of volunteers.

Mother was a great sports fan since grade school following her brother, sons, and then grandchildren never missing a game. She was a great Packer fan holding season tickets for 30 years. She also loved the Milwaukee Braves and Brewers going to many games; including Marquette basketball, Badger football and basketball. She was chosen as Little Chute's #1 fan in 1989 by St John's Athletic Association for attending all games and being there for so many sporting events.

Mom and Dad were members of Fox Valley Golf Club for 20 years with the boys playing with their Dad whenever possible. Mary Jane also golfed in the Ladies League at Mid Vallee Golf Club.

She was involved in a few card clubs, cribbage and bowling league for most of her life.

Mothers' faith was a very important part of her life. Blessed Mother, St Anthony, St Jude and St Christopher.
